1 Net Zero Case Studies Army Reserve and Net Zero Paul Wirt Army Reserve Installation Management Directorate Chief, Sustainability Programs Branch August 16, 2017 Tampa Convention Center Tampa, Florida
2 Army Reserve Net Zero Program 2011 Army initiated a Net-Zero (NZ) program to establish NZ energy, water, and/or waste goals which included three U.S. Army Reserve (USAR) installations Fort Hunter Liggett (energy, waste) Parks Reserve Forces Training Area (energy) Fort Buchanan (water) 2
3 Army Reserve Net Zero Program 2013 Army Reserve expanded Army s NZ Program to include Army Reserve Centers (ARC) 10 Reserve Centers participating in pilot program representing all regions and facility types George W. Dunaway ARC in Sloan, Nevada Kaoru Moto ARC in Maui, Hawaii Joliet ARC in Elwood, Illinois Orlando ARC in Orlando, Florida Tanapag ARC in Saipan Vincente T. Dydasco ARC in Guam CPT Euripides Rubio ARC in Puerto Nuevo, Puerto Rico Pele ARC in American Samoa Roosevelt Roads ARC in Ceiba, Puerto Rico March ARC in Riverside, CA Pursuing NZ energy, water, and waste at each site 3

5 NZ Energy Case Study: Maui USARC RECIPIENT LEEP AWARD
6 Maui Project Summary Energy Projects Complete In Progress Potential NZ champion BEM program, NZ training LED lighting AC condenser HVAC right-size upgrade Additional AC Controls (PIR thermostats) 99 kw PV Solar water heater Replace doors, windows Ceiling insulation Water Projects (82% Reduction) Complete Potential Upgrade plumbing Irrigation O&M Irrigation controls BEM program, NZ training Native landscape 6
7 Maui Successes 39% energy savings FY13 FY16 99 kw PV system and envelope improvements expected to achieve 100% savings in FY17 77% water savings FY13 FY16 Soldiers installed LEDs and efficient plumbing fixtures Saved over $300k in project installation costs Received Military Occupational Skill training Recognition LEEP Highest energy savings in a parking lot light retrofit DOE Interior Lighting Campaign exemplary federal government sector Utilized 4 funding mechanisms (6 were explored) High level of support Leadership Onsite NZ champion Technical support for project development 7
8 Maui Challenges Net metering agreement took years Increased project costs Moved to roof requiring installation of new roof Legal review was required 3 times due to changes in command and to the project over this period of time PV system malfunctions Results in loss of production Functionality changes increase energy consumption requiring additional efficiency measures to offset AAFES request for additional A/C Increased use of kitchen planned 8

10 NZ Water Case Study: Fort Buchanan 10
11 Fort Buchanan Project Summary Fort Buchanan s NZ water objective Fort Buchanan will reduce potable water consumption volumetrically by 60% through water efficiency and use of alternative water sources Water Projects Complete In Progress Potential High efficiency plumbing upgrades Irrigation wells Potable wells installed Rainwater harvesting for non-potable uses Rainwater harvesting for potable use Advanced meters installed Potable distribution system upgrades Wastewater treatment plant Cemex Lake acquisition 11
12 Fort Buchanan Successes FY13 ESPC Project 1 completed Installed high efficiency toilets, urinals, and showerheads Estimated savings from plumbing retrofits is approximately 7.7 Mgal per year Well system installed for golf course irrigation FY14 and FY15 ESPC Project 2 completed Leak detection survey completed 8 large leaks found and repaired Potable well constructed Rainwater harvesting systems installed at the Middle School, AAFES Main Store and AAFES PXTra, Bowling Center, High School, Gym and Community Club Harvested 1.28 Mgal last year for toilet flushing and irrigation 12
13 Fort Buchanan Successes, cont. Four phase distribution system replacement is underway to upgrade the potable distribution system Phase 1 is nearly complete Phase 2 to begin end of FY17 or beginning of FY18 Phases 3 and 4 will follow Installation Technology Transition Program (ITTP) funded potable rainwater harvesting system Being installed at the Welcome Center in FY17 Will provide approximately 55 kgal per year of potable water Sufficient to meet all of the potable water needs for the Welcome Center System will be solar powered with a five day battery autonomy 13
14 Fort Buchanan Challenges Reliant on local utility (PRASA) for water and wastewater services Have limited onsite production from wells Pursuing onsite wastewater treatment plant, but there is limited land space for new construction Aging distribution system with a high leak/loss rate Leaks/losses estimated to be ~40% of the total water use at Fort Buchanan Analysis revealed the distribution system was built in the 1950s with an expected life of approximately 60 years 14
15 Fort Buchanan The Future Wastewater Reuse Under Consideration - Packaged, Modular Membrane Bioreactor System - Small footprint, less expensive than conventional brick and mortar - The effluent could initially be used for golf course irrigation, vehicle wash, and cooling towers - Eventually could be treated to potable standards 15
16 NZ Waste Case Study: Fort Hunter Liggett 16
17 Fort Hunter Liggett Project Summary Qualified Recycling Program (QRP) Gasification system converts waste to energy Considering composting program for diverted food waste 17
18 Fort Hunter Liggett QRP Launched in January 2013 Program built in 2 years doubled amount of waste recycled Generated just over $1M in first two years All recycling eliminated from Fort Hunter Liggett s Waste Management Contract due to key partnerships with the State of CA $84K annual cost savings 18
19 Fort Hunter Liggett Waste-to-Energy FastOx gasification technology will begin demonstration Q4 FY17 Gasification process heats waste at high temperatures to break down waste into energy-rich gas (syngas) Can process 10 tons/day max Phase 1: produce syngas Phase 2: generate electricity 19
20 Fort Hunter Liggett Successes Senior leader support Extremely successful QRP created multiple partnerships in CA Awarded ESTCP for WTE facility 20
21 Fort Hunter Liggett Challenges Remote location Transportation and labor costs can have significant impact No offsite access to WTE facilities Little surrounding offsite waste to supplement onsite waste for gasifier Local municipalities recently agreed to provide additional waste for gasification Will explore gasification of C&D waste when feasible WTE construction delays Delivery of equipment Permitting 21
22 Conclusion NZ energy has proven to be easiest to achieve, both financially and technically NZ water is feasible only when sites are located within the watershed of their source water Technologies used to achieve NZ water are not mainstream and present permitting and cost challenges NZ waste is very difficult to achieve WTE is the only solution identified for materials that can t be diverted Reduction and diversion opportunities are often based on factors outside of site s control USAR will continue to identify NZ opportunities and implement projects to work toward NZ goals, increasing resiliency and resource longevity. 22
